## Escalation: Cold Bucket Archival Failures

If `icevault-archiver` fails three consecutive runs, page the Substrate on-call. Check for stuck legal holds first — never force-delete a held bucket. Verify checksums in the Tundra manifest before retry. Security-relevant failures (permission drift, unexpected ACL changes) escalate immediately, severity 2 minimum. Do not re-run with elevated credentials. Document every manual intervention in the incident log. For escalation beyond on-call, contact the archival security lead.

escalation mailbox, yahif-kahop: norax.aldion.quenath@ordinhq.example

## Tuning

Branchbroom's behavior is driven entirely by the tuning block in its config file. Defaults suit a mid-size repo; large monorepos need longer grace periods and smaller sweep batches. Never set the stale threshold below seven days — contributors on the Orrin team work in weekly cycles and will lose in-flight branches. Dry-run mode ignores all deletion constants, so test there first. Change one value at a time and watch the audit log. The shipped defaults are as follows.

tuning table, kagag-kagaf:
RATE_LIMITS = {
    "ralael": 10,
    "holael": 1,
    "quenwyn": 1,
    "wenael": 2,
}

14:22 — Priya confirmed the GlassLedger audit-log viewer was returning empty pages for any query spanning a retention boundary. Rollback to the prior release restored results within six minutes. Root cause traced to a cursor off-by-one in the pagination shim. For reference, the affected build is identified by the following token.

trace token, yahof-yadup: htk21_3e52fc440779ed8614351

Ticket: Config drift — GridWeave crossword generator

Security review prep turned up drift between the GridWeave build host and the documented baseline: word-list sourcing and output-sanitization flags differ from what was approved in the Fernby audit. Unclear when the change landed. Flagging for review before next release. The baseline configuration values approved at audit time are below.

config for yahof-tajop:
zorath:
  pin: 7493
  metrics_host: metrics.zorath.tolvaqsys.internal
  tenant: praiel
  seal: seal_fd9cd4f1